How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Highland Park?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Highland Park Studio Apartments | $1,183 | $825 | $1,589 |
| Highland Park 1 Bedroom Apartments | $946 | $700 | $1,430 |
| Highland Park 2 Bedroom Apartments | $990 | $550 | $1,735 |
| Highland Park 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,166 | $717 | $2,127 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ly Highland Park Apartments
How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ly Highland Park Apartment?
The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in Highland Park is $1,034.
What is the largest Pet Friendly Highland Park Apartment for rent?
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in Highland Park is a 1,280 square feet unit starting from $717 at Trifecta.
What is the average size for Highland Park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in Highland Park is currently at 672 sq ft.
